The video discusses the vulnerabilities in electronic voting systems and advocates for paper ballots to ensure election integrity. It explains the importance of post-election audits and introduces various techniques, including the Bayesian audit and Pólya's Urn method, to verify election results. The video concludes with recommendations for using paper ballots and conducting audits to confirm election outcomes.
